New Business - What do we need to know ?

  • 10-08-2010 09:44PM
    #1
    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 6,892 ✭✭✭


    We are looking at setting up a new business manufacturing and marketing key rings , fridge magnets and other promotional items .

    Some of this might involve using the names /photos of sports personalities / clubs , and of course we will be targeting business'es as well.

    Is it ok to make keyrings etc , promoting certain clubs / people ?

    before putting anyones image on a product, I would suggest that you contact the company who manages that person to see if they have any objection with your replicating that persons image.

    Ditto clubs (presumably sports club?).
    The commerical managers of those sports clubs would be able to confirm if it is ok to replicate the clubs logo/image.

    If you buy products with the team logo's of course you're allowed sell them on.

    I was under the impression from your initial post that you wanted to put an image of person/team on to a product and then sell them.
    In that instance you would need to get the permission of the person/team.
    It's called brand rights.
